Patent number: 12487735Abstract: A method and an apparatus for adjusting an interface layout, and a device, and a storage medium are provided in embodiments of this application. The method includes acquiring a trigger operation for an application to be displayed; and displaying an adapted application interface of the application on the screen in response to the trigger operation, the adapted application interface comprising a plurality of interface elements, and for an interface element interface elements, a first physical size of the interface element presented in the adapted application interface being the same as a second physical size presented in a reference application interface; and the first physical size of the interface element being determined based on an adapted virtual pixel size of the interface element and a dot density, and the adapted virtual pixel size being the same as a reference virtual pixel size of the interface element in the reference application interface.Type: GrantFiled: October 14, 2023Date of Patent: December 2, 2025Assignee: TENCENT TECHNOLOGY (SHENZHEN) COMPANY LIMITEDInventors: Pengcheng Zhao, Honglong Zhang, Shaobo Jiang, Junlin Cai, Ge Li, Lei Zhu

Publication number: 20250321766Abstract: A multimedia resource sharing method, an electronic device and a medium. The method includes: displaying a first multimedia resource; displaying a first sharing card associated with the first multimedia resource in the first multimedia resource; in response to a trigger operation on the first sharing card, displaying a share control; and in response to a sharing operation on the share control, sending the first multimedia resource to a first sharing object indicated by the sharing operation.Type: ApplicationFiled: April 11, 2025Publication date: October 16, 2025Inventors: Junlin CAI, Jianqiang CHANG, Wei CAI, Li ZHANG, Haoran LI, Shengyan SHI, Kai HOU, Bo ZHU, Haozhe ZHANG, Nan KE, Jin BAI

Publication number: 20250258576Abstract: Embodiments of the disclosure provide a method, an apparatus, and a device for displaying a feed flow, storage medium, and a program. The method includes: presenting a feed flow interface; in response to detecting a predetermined swipe operation input by a user in the feed flow interface, determining a target feed flow element to be displayed from a plurality of feed flow elements included in the feed flow; in response to a type of the target feed flow element being an interactive type, displaying an interaction process of an interactive content recommended by the target feed flow element in the feed flow interface; wherein the interaction process is formed based on an interactive material of the interactive content and an interaction operation input by the user for the interactive material, the interaction process indicating an interaction process of using the interactive content.Type: ApplicationFiled: April 30, 2025Publication date: August 14, 2025Inventors: Jingtong Jian, Jiayi Shi, Yuchen Wang, Cong Peng, Wenshu Zhang, Yao Guo, Junlin Cai, Chuanping Wang, Huang Qi, Xin Li

Publication number: 20250218095Abstract: The disclosure provides a method and a related device for interacting based on a virtual object. The method includes: displaying a first page for presenting target content, where the first page includes a first control, and the first control includes an icon of the virtual object; playing a first animation corresponding to the virtual object in response to a trigger instruction for the first control; and displaying a second page related to the target content in response to the completion of playing of the animation. By playing the animation on the first page, the content displayed on the first page is diversified, thereby increasing the interest of the interaction.Type: ApplicationFiled: December 31, 2024Publication date: July 3, 2025Inventors: Haoran LI, Weinan LIU, Junlin CAI, Jinhui GUO, Shengyan SHI, Hao YANG, Changfeng ZHAO, Yunpeng LIANG

Patent number: 9223288Abstract: Disclosed is a waste toner collecting container used in an image forming device for collecting waste toner and a process unit having the waste toner collecting container. An assembly of a development unit and the photoreceptor unit is fixedly connected to the waste toner collecting container. The development unit is configured to supply toner to a photoreceptor in the photoreceptor unit. The photoreceptor unit is configured to form a toner image on an outer surface of the photoreceptor, and to have a cleaning component used for removing the waste toner remaining on the outer surface of the photoreceptor after the toner image is transferred to a recording medium. A waste toner discharging outlet is disposed on a top wall of the waste toner collecting container, far away from the photoreceptor, and is disposed at an end of the top wall along an axial direction of the photoreceptor.Type: GrantFiled: August 21, 2012Date of Patent: December 29, 2015Assignee: RICOH COMPANY, LTD.Inventors: Chuanyi Yang, Hongjie Tan, Junlin Cai, Fei Zhang, Fawei Chen

Patent number: 7965952Abstract: A disclosed remaining amount of developer detection device includes a remaining amount of developer detection section detecting a remaining amount of developer in a development device, an operation amount computation section computing an operation amount of the development device corresponding to a developer consumption amount, and a remaining amount detection control section accumulating the operation amount and detecting the remaining amount of developer based on the accumulated operation amount. In this device, when the remaining amount of developer detection section has detected the remaining amount of developer that has been reduced to a first threshold, the remaining amount detection control section initializes the accumulated operation amount and starts accumulating a new operation amount of the development device corresponding to a developer consumption amount, and determines whether the remaining amount of developer in the development device is in a toner-end status based on the new operation amount.Type: GrantFiled: February 25, 2010Date of Patent: June 21, 2011Assignee: Ricoh Company, Ltd.Inventors: Hongjie Tan, Junlin Cai, Chuanyi Yang, Yoshitake Shimizu
